.form.svelte-ta93aw,.thanks.svelte-ta93aw,.review.svelte-ta93aw,.loading.svelte-ta93aw{max-width:820px;margin:0 auto;display:flex;flex-direction:column;gap:20px}.albert-portrait.svelte-ta93aw{display:block;margin:0 auto 8px;border-radius:var(--radius);object-fit:cover;object-position:50% 22%;background:#1a3826;filter:drop-shadow(0 2px 6px rgb(0 0 0 / 10%))}.greeting.svelte-ta93aw{font-family:var(--font-serif);font-size:clamp(36px,5vw,56px);font-weight:400;line-height:1.05;letter-spacing:-.02em;color:var(--accent);font-style:italic;margin:0}.intro.svelte-ta93aw{font-family:var(--font-serif);font-size:clamp(18px,2vw,22px);font-weight:300;line-height:1.5;color:var(--ink-soft);margin:0 0 12px}.form.chat.svelte-ta93aw{flex-direction:row;align-items:flex-start;gap:28px}.form.chat.svelte-ta93aw .albert-portrait:where(.svelte-ta93aw){margin:0;flex:0 0 auto;position:sticky;top:24px}.conversation.svelte-ta93aw{flex:1 1 0;min-width:0;display:flex;flex-direction:column;gap:14px}.speech.svelte-ta93aw{flex:1 1 0;min-width:0;position:relative;display:flex;flex-direction:column;gap:10px;padding:20px 24px;background:var(--bg-deep);border:1px solid var(--rule);border-radius:18px;box-shadow:0 1px 2px #0000000a}.speech.svelte-ta93aw:before{content:"";position:absolute;top:52px;left:-12px;width:0;height:0;border-top:12px solid transparent;border-bottom:12px solid transparent;border-right:12px solid var(--rule)}.speech.svelte-ta93aw:after{content:"";position:absolute;top:53px;left:-10px;width:0;height:0;border-top:11px solid transparent;border-bottom:11px solid transparent;border-right:11px solid var(--bg-deep)}.speech.svelte-ta93aw .greeting:where(.svelte-ta93aw){font-size:clamp(28px,4vw,44px)}.speech.svelte-ta93aw .intro:where(.svelte-ta93aw){font-size:clamp(15px,1.5vw,18px);line-height:1.55;margin:0}@media(max-width:560px){.form.chat.svelte-ta93aw{flex-direction:column;align-items:center;gap:14px}.form.chat.svelte-ta93aw .albert-portrait:where(.svelte-ta93aw){margin:0 auto;position:static}.conversation.svelte-ta93aw{width:100%}.speech.svelte-ta93aw{padding:16px 20px}.speech.svelte-ta93aw:before,.speech.svelte-ta93aw:after{display:none}}.textarea-wrap.svelte-ta93aw{position:relative}.input.svelte-ta93aw{width:100%;padding:20px 24px 56px;font-family:var(--font-serif);font-size:18px;line-height:1.5;border:1px solid var(--rule);border-radius:var(--radius);background:var(--bg-card);color:var(--ink);resize:vertical;transition:border-color .15s ease,box-shadow .15s ease;box-sizing:border-box}.input.svelte-ta93aw:focus{outline:none;border-color:var(--accent)}.input.listening.svelte-ta93aw{border-color:var(--accent);box-shadow:0 0 0 3px #e85a8a1f}.mic.svelte-ta93aw{position:absolute;bottom:14px;right:14px;width:44px;height:44px;border-radius:50%;border:1px solid var(--rule);background:var(--bg);font-size:18px;cursor:pointer;transition:background .15s ease,transform .15s ease;display:flex;align-items:center;justify-content:center}.mic.svelte-ta93aw:hover{background:var(--bg-deep)}.mic.active.svelte-ta93aw{background:var(--accent);color:var(--bg);border-color:var(--accent);box-shadow:0 0 0 8px #e85a8a1f;animation:svelte-ta93aw-pulse 1.6s ease-in-out infinite}@keyframes svelte-ta93aw-pulse{0%,to{box-shadow:0 0 0 8px #e85a8a29}50%{box-shadow:0 0 0 18px #e85a8a00}}.listening-hint.svelte-ta93aw{position:absolute;bottom:18px;left:18px;font-family:var(--font-mono);font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--accent);background:var(--bg);padding:4px 8px;border-radius:2px}.char-count.svelte-ta93aw{align-self:flex-end;font-family:var(--font-mono);font-size:11px;color:var(--ink-faint);margin-top:-8px}.char-count.warn.svelte-ta93aw{color:var(--accent)}.actions.svelte-ta93aw{display:flex;align-items:center;justify-content:space-between;gap:16px;margin-top:8px;flex-wrap:wrap}.turnstile.svelte-ta93aw{min-height:1px}.hp-field.svelte-ta93aw{position:absolute;left:-9999px;width:1px;height:1px;opacity:0;pointer-events:none}.submit.svelte-ta93aw{padding:14px 28px;background:var(--accent);color:var(--bg);border:none;border-radius:var(--radius);font-family:var(--font-serif);font-size:18px;cursor:pointer;transition:opacity .15s ease,transform .15s ease}.submit.svelte-ta93aw:not(:disabled):hover{transform:translateY(-1px)}.submit.svelte-ta93aw:disabled{opacity:.4;cursor:not-allowed}.error.svelte-ta93aw{color:var(--accent);font-family:var(--font-serif);font-size:14px;padding:12px 16px;background:#e85a8a14;border-radius:var(--radius);border:1px solid rgb(232 90 138 / 30%)}.loading.svelte-ta93aw{text-align:center;padding:48px 0}.loading-text.svelte-ta93aw{font-family:var(--font-serif);font-style:italic;font-size:clamp(20px,2.5vw,28px);color:var(--accent);margin:0}.spinner.svelte-ta93aw{width:32px;height:32px;border:3px solid var(--rule);border-top-color:var(--accent);border-radius:50%;margin:16px auto 0;animation:svelte-ta93aw-spin 1s linear infinite}@keyframes svelte-ta93aw-spin{to{transform:rotate(360deg)}}.card.svelte-ta93aw{background:var(--bg-card);border:1px solid var(--rule);border-radius:var(--radius);padding:24px;display:flex;flex-direction:column;gap:16px}.field.svelte-ta93aw{display:flex;flex-direction:column;gap:6px}.field-row.svelte-ta93aw{display:grid;grid-template-columns:1fr 1fr;gap:16px}.lbl.svelte-ta93aw{font-family:var(--font-mono);font-size:10px;letter-spacing:.12em;text-transform:uppercase;color:var(--ink-faint)}.card.svelte-ta93aw select:where(.svelte-ta93aw),.card.svelte-ta93aw input[type=text]:where(.svelte-ta93aw),.card.svelte-ta93aw input[type=url]:where(.svelte-ta93aw),.card.svelte-ta93aw input[type=email]:where(.svelte-ta93aw),.card.svelte-ta93aw input[type=datetime-local]:where(.svelte-ta93aw),.card.svelte-ta93aw textarea:where(.svelte-ta93aw){padding:10px 14px;font-family:var(--font-serif);font-size:16px;border:1px solid var(--rule);border-radius:var(--radius);background:var(--bg);color:var(--ink);box-sizing:border-box;width:100%}.card.svelte-ta93aw select:where(.svelte-ta93aw):focus,.card.svelte-ta93aw input:where(.svelte-ta93aw):focus,.card.svelte-ta93aw textarea:where(.svelte-ta93aw):focus{outline:none;border-color:var(--accent)}.card.svelte-ta93aw textarea:where(.svelte-ta93aw){resize:vertical;min-height:70px}.framing.svelte-ta93aw{border:none;padding:0;margin:0;display:flex;flex-wrap:wrap;gap:14px}.framing.svelte-ta93aw legend:where(.svelte-ta93aw){font-family:var(--font-mono);font-size:10px;letter-spacing:.12em;text-transform:uppercase;color:var(--ink-faint);padding:0 0 6px;width:100%}.framing.svelte-ta93aw label:where(.svelte-ta93aw){display:inline-flex;align-items:center;gap:6px;font-family:var(--font-serif);font-size:14px;cursor:pointer;color:var(--ink-soft)}.framing.svelte-ta93aw input:where(.svelte-ta93aw){accent-color:var(--accent)}.checkbox-section.svelte-ta93aw{background:var(--bg-card);border:1px solid var(--rule);border-radius:var(--radius);padding:18px 20px}.checkbox-section.svelte-ta93aw h3:where(.svelte-ta93aw){font-family:var(--font-mono);font-size:11px;letter-spacing:.12em;text-transform:uppercase;color:var(--ink-faint);margin:0 0 12px}.checkbox-section.svelte-ta93aw ul:where(.svelte-ta93aw){list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:10px}.checkbox-section.svelte-ta93aw li:where(.svelte-ta93aw) label:where(.svelte-ta93aw){display:grid;grid-template-columns:auto 1fr auto;align-items:baseline;gap:8px 12px;cursor:pointer;font-family:var(--font-serif)}.link-name.svelte-ta93aw{color:var(--ink);font-size:15px}.link-type.svelte-ta93aw{font-family:var(--font-mono);font-size:10px;letter-spacing:.08em;text-transform:uppercase;color:var(--accent);padding:2px 6px;border:1px solid var(--rule);border-radius:2px;white-space:nowrap}.link-relation.svelte-ta93aw{font-family:var(--font-mono);font-size:11px;color:var(--ink-faint)}.link-context.svelte-ta93aw{grid-column:2 / -1;font-family:var(--font-serif);font-size:13px;color:var(--ink-faint);font-style:italic;margin-top:2px}.checkbox-section.svelte-ta93aw input[type=checkbox]:where(.svelte-ta93aw){accent-color:var(--accent)}.checkbox-section.mentions.svelte-ta93aw{border-color:#e85a8a4d;background:#e85a8a08}.review-actions.svelte-ta93aw{display:flex;justify-content:space-between;gap:12px;margin-top:8px}.review-actions.svelte-ta93aw .ghost:where(.svelte-ta93aw){background:transparent;border:1px solid var(--rule);color:var(--ink-soft);padding:12px 20px;border-radius:var(--radius);font-family:var(--font-serif);font-size:16px;cursor:pointer}.review-actions.svelte-ta93aw .ghost:where(.svelte-ta93aw):hover{background:var(--bg-deep);color:var(--ink)}.thanks.svelte-ta93aw{text-align:center;padding:48px 0}.thanks.svelte-ta93aw h2:where(.svelte-ta93aw){font-family:var(--font-serif);font-size:clamp(36px,5vw,56px);font-weight:400;color:var(--accent);font-style:italic;margin:0}.thanks.svelte-ta93aw p:where(.svelte-ta93aw){font-family:var(--font-serif);font-size:18px;line-height:1.5;color:var(--ink-soft);max-width:480px;margin:24px auto 0;font-weight:300}.thanks.svelte-ta93aw button:where(.svelte-ta93aw){margin-top:32px;padding:10px 20px;background:transparent;color:var(--accent);border:1px solid var(--accent);border-radius:var(--radius);font-family:var(--font-mono);font-size:12px;letter-spacing:.08em;text-transform:uppercase;cursor:pointer}.thanks.svelte-ta93aw button:where(.svelte-ta93aw):hover{background:var(--accent);color:var(--bg)}
